National Stock Number 5962-01-346-0682

National Stock Number (NSN) 5962-01-346-0682, or NIIN 013460682, (microcircuit,digital) was assigned September 26, 1991 in the Federal Logistics Information System (FLIS). This NIIN is Available for Manual Assignment. This NSN does not replace any other NSNs.

There is only one manufacturer part number associated with this NSN. None of the associated part number(s) are considered obsolete. The manufacturer part numbers were originally supplied by 2 suppliers. Today, one supplier is listed as an Active supplier for this NSN. Of the active suppliers, only one supplier is deemed design controlled or valid supply parts.

This part number has not been procured by the US Government in over 5 years.

This NSN is fairly common among different weapons systems, belonging to 12 different platforms.

There has been a small amount of demand for this national stock number. The demand for this NSN originated from less than 5 countries. Based on a planned procurement review by the Primary Inventory Control Activity (PICA) on Aug 02, 2006, this NSN's acquisition method was noted as: Acquire directly from the actual manufacturer, whether or not the prime contractor is the actual manufacturer. This part is a commercial/non-developmental/off-the-shelf-item. Valid AMCs: 1, 2, 3, 4 and 5.

This NSN is assigned to Item Name Code (INC) 31779. [A MICROCIRCUIT SPECIFICALLY DESIGNED TO GENERATE, MODIFY, OR PROCESS ELECTRICAL SIGNALS WHICH OPERATE WITH TWO DISTINCT OR BINARY STATES. THESE STATES ARE COMMONLY REFERRED TO AS ON AND OFF, TRUE AND FALSE, HIGH AND LOW, OR "1" AND "0".]. This item does not have a nuclear hardened feature or any other critical feature such as tolerance, fit restriction or application. There is no data in the HMIRS and the NSN is in an FSC not generally suspected of containing hazardous materials. NSN 5962013460682 does not contain precious metals.

This NSN is associated to Schedule B 8542900000: electronic integrated circuits and microassembly parts. The Schedule B End Use is listed as semiconductors. NAICS classification category 334413: semiconductor and related device manufacturing.
